@font-face{font-family:ArchyEDT Bold;src:url(/_next/static/media/ArchyEDT-Bold.b780dfc5.woff2) format("woff2");font-weight:700;font-style:normal}body,html{max-width:100vw;overflow-x:hidden;background-color:#f4f4f4}.pageWrapper{display:flex;flex-direction:column;min-height:100vh}.contentWrapper{flex:1 1}body,button{font-family:ArchyEDT Bold,sans-serif;font-weight:400;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}*{box-sizing:border-box;padding:0;margin:0}a{color:inherit;text-decoration:none}.footer_footerContainer__Wgttj{background-color:black;color:white;padding:2rem;text-align:center}.footer_title__e39Rj{font-weight:700;text-transform:uppercase;font-size:2rem;margin-bottom:1rem}.footer_address__MQrRs,.footer_contact__SFWVI,.footer_follow__NsLbm{margin-bottom:1rem;color:#888;font-size:1.2rem}.footer_follow__NsLbm{margin-bottom:0;display:flex;justify-content:center;align-items:center}.footer_follow__NsLbm h2{margin-right:1rem}.footer_address__MQrRs span,.footer_contact__SFWVI span{color:white}.footer_icons__RNdTV{display:flex;gap:.5rem}.footer_icon__plIgQ{display:flex;align-items:center;justify-content:center;transition:transform .3s;cursor:pointer}.footer_icon__plIgQ:hover{transform:scale(1.05)}.footer_imageWrapper__BBicU{position:relative;width:54px;height:54px}.footer_image__hKSl1{object-fit:contain}@media (max-width:1450px){.footer_title__e39Rj{font-size:1.5rem}.footer_address__MQrRs,.footer_contact__SFWVI,.footer_follow__NsLbm{margin-bottom:.7rem;color:#888;font-size:1rem}.footer_follow__NsLbm{margin-bottom:0}}@media (max-width:700px){.footer_footerContainer__Wgttj{padding:.8rem}.footer_title__e39Rj{font-size:1rem;margin-bottom:.5rem}.footer_address__MQrRs,.footer_contact__SFWVI,.footer_follow__NsLbm{margin-bottom:.5rem;color:#888;font-size:.7rem}}@media (max-width:480px){.footer_imageWrapper__BBicU{width:30px;height:30px}}.sidebar_sidebar__gP2r3{position:fixed;top:0;right:0;width:65%;height:100vh;background-color:white;color:black;box-shadow:-2px 0 8px rgba(0,0,0,.2);transform:translateX(100%);transition:transform .3s ease-in-out;z-index:2000;display:flex;flex-direction:column;padding:2rem}.sidebar_sidebarOpen__ByfRI{transform:translateX(0)}.sidebar_sidebarHeader__ykKJR{display:flex;flex-direction:row-reverse;align-items:center;margin-bottom:2rem}.sidebar_sidebarLinks__dulSE{display:flex;flex-direction:column;gap:1.5rem;padding:2rem;font-size:2rem;font-weight:700}.sidebar_sidebarLinks__dulSE a{color:black;text-decoration:none;transition:color .3s ease,transform .3s ease}.sidebar_sidebarLinks__dulSE a:hover{color:#3f3f3f;transform:translateX(5px);text-decoration:underline}.sidebar_sidebarLinks__dulSE a:hover:before{color:#3f3f3f;transform:scale(1.2);transition:color .3s ease,transform .3s ease}.sidebar_sidebarLinks__dulSE a:before{content:"▪";display:inline-block;margin-right:.75rem;font-size:2rem;color:black}.sidebar_sidebarLinks__dulSE p{font-size:1.5rem;font-weight:100;color:#434343;margin-left:1.5rem}.sidebar_closeButton__AKG6Y{color:black;background:none;border:none;font-size:3rem;cursor:pointer;margin-left:2rem}.sidebar_backdrop__vskZA{position:fixed;top:0;left:0;height:100vh;width:35%;background:rgba(0,0,0,.3);background-image:url(/sidebar-background/sidebar-background.jpg);background-size:cover;background-position:50%;background-repeat:no-repeat;z-index:1500;opacity:0;visibility:hidden}.sidebar_backdropVisible__axuHr{opacity:1;visibility:visible}.sidebar_backdrop__vskZA:before{content:"";position:absolute;inset:0;background-color:rgba(0,0,0,.6);z-index:1}.sidebar_logoInBackdrop__NYzof{margin:2rem;position:relative;z-index:2}@media (max-height:780px){.sidebar_sidebarLinks__dulSE{gap:1.1rem;font-size:1.5rem;padding:0 2rem 2rem}.sidebar_sidebarLinks__dulSE p{font-size:1.1rem}}@media (max-height:700px){.sidebar_sidebarHeader__ykKJR{margin-bottom:0}.sidebar_sidebarLinks__dulSE{gap:.4rem;font-size:1.1rem}.sidebar_sidebarLinks__dulSE p{font-size:.8rem}}@media (max-width:500px){.sidebar_sidebar__gP2r3{width:100%}.sidebar_sidebarLinks__dulSE{gap:.3rem}.sidebar_backdrop__vskZA{display:none}}.languageSwitcher_languageSwitcher__249UI{display:flex;font-size:2rem}.languageSwitcher_languageSwitcher__249UI h2{margin:0;font-size:2rem;cursor:pointer}.languageSwitcher_activeLang__e0GEb{text-decoration:underline}.header_container__pVXO0{color:white;position:fixed;top:0;width:100%;display:flex;justify-content:space-between;align-items:center;padding:1rem 2rem;z-index:1000;background-color:transparent;transition:background-color .4s ease,transform .4s ease}.header_nonHomeHeader__5gMHP{position:unset}.header_scrolled__P1EVq{background-color:rgba(255,255,255,.85);-webkit-backdrop-filter:blur(8px);backdrop-filter:blur(8px);color:black}.header_hidden__pGmwF{transform:translateY(-100%)}.header_navContainer__Xt71L{display:flex;justify-content:space-between;align-items:center;gap:3rem;font-size:2rem}.header_burgerButton__Zbncm{background:none;border:none;cursor:pointer;font-size:3.5rem;z-index:1100;color:white;transition:color .3s ease}.header_burgerScrolled__qR27G{color:black}.header_logoImage__nLpfg{width:150px;height:150px;object-fit:contain}.header_imageHidden__y1p3X{opacity:0;transition:opacity .4s ease}.header_imageVisible__V73jn{opacity:1;transition:opacity .4s ease}@media (max-width:1450px){.header_container__pVXO0{padding:0 2rem}.header_languageSwitcher__1gFKZ h2,.header_navContainer__Xt71L{font-size:1.5rem}}@media (max-width:900px){.header_navContainer__Xt71L>:first-child,.header_navContainer__Xt71L>:nth-child(2){display:none}}@media (max-width:768px){.header_container__pVXO0{padding:.5rem 2rem}.header_logoImage__nLpfg{width:80px;height:80px}}@media (max-width:380px){.header_logoImage__nLpfg{width:80px;height:80px}}